1. Preheat the Oven
Preheat your oven to 300°F (150°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per or a silicone baking mat.
2. Prepare the Egg Whites
In a clean, dry mixing bowl, beat the egg whites and cream of tartar on medium-high speed using an electric mixer.
Continue beating until stiff peaks form. This may take about 3–4 minutes. The egg whites should hold their shape and not slide when you tilt the bowl.
3. Prepare the Cottage Cheese Mixture
In a separate bowl, whisk the egg yolks, blended cottage cheese, salt, cornstarch (if using), and honey or sweetener until smooth.
Gently fold the egg yolk mixture into the beaten egg whites. Use a spatula and fold carefully to avoid deflating the mixture.
4. Form the Cloud Bread
Scoop the batter onto the prepared baking sheet, forming 6–8 round, even mounds (about 3 inches wide).
Sprinkle a few blueberries on top of each mound, pressing them in slightly so they stay in place.
5. Bake
Bake in the preheated oven for 25–30 minutes, or until the cloud bread is golden and firm to the touch.
6. Cool and Serve
Let the cloud bread cool on the baking sheet for a few minutes, then trans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.
Serve immediately or store for later.
